''Damas'' is a genus of
skippers in the family
Hesperiidae
Skippers are a family of the Lepidoptera (moths and butterflies) named the Hesperiidae. Being diurnal, they are generally called butterflies. They were previously placed in a separate superfamily, Hesperioidea; however, the most recent taxonomy ...
.
Species
Recognised species in the genus ''Damas'' include:
* ''
Damas clavus''
(Herrich-Schäffer, 1869)
* ''
Damas immacula''
Nicolay, 1973
